WebNoun Singular: rotogravure Plural: rotogravures Origin of Rotogravure From German Rotogravur, derived from the Berlin printing firm Rotogravur Deutsche Tiefdruck … Webrotogravure. (n.) method of printing by means of a rotary press, 1913, from German Rotogravur (originally, in full, Rotogravur Deutsche Tiefdrück Gesellschaft ), said to blend two corporate names, Rotophot and Deutsche Photogravur A.G.
